Thinking of Selling Your Monroe County Home? Winter Might Be Your Best Bet

Why You Should Consider Selling in the Winter

Monroe County homeowners, from Key West to Marathon, often eye the spring and summer months as prime time to list their properties, but local real estate experts suggest that selling during the colder, quieter winter season could offer unexpected advantages. While conventional wisdom points to warmer weather for open houses and curb appeal, a closer look at market dynamics reveals a compelling case for a winter sale.

One of the primary benefits of listing your home between December and February is reduced competition. With fewer homes on the market, your property stands out more prominently to serious buyers. "Many sellers hold off until spring, thinking that's when the market is hottest," explains local real estate agent Sarah Jenkins, who has been serving the Monroe County area for over a decade. "But what they don't realize is that winter buyers are often highly motivated. They might have a job relocation, a tight timeline, or simply be eager to settle into a new home before the spring rush."

Another factor is the type of buyer winter attracts. These are typically not casual browsers, but individuals or families with a genuine need or strong desire to purchase. This often translates to quicker decisions and more straightforward negotiations. Furthermore, while the number of buyers might be lower, the quality of leads tends to be higher, leading to more efficient sales processes.

While some might worry about curb appeal in the absence of blooming gardens, a well-maintained home, cozy interior staging, and professional photography can easily overcome this. Emphasizing features like a warm fireplace, efficient heating, or a well-lit, inviting living space can be particularly appealing during the colder months.

For Monroe County residents contemplating a move, consulting with a local real estate professional now could provide valuable insights into current market conditions and help strategize a winter listing that maximizes your home's potential. Don't let the chill in the air deter you; a winter sale could be the warm outcome you're looking for.
